Slot-predicting based ALOHA algorithm for RFID anti-collision
The proposed algorithm modified the prior frame size by comparison with the preset decision threshold and identified the end conditions based on the value of accumulation factor C of EPC protocol.The slot-predicting binary se-lection scheme was used in each frame to accelerate idle slots and solve c...
